About this place

150-acre alpine lake in Crestline with grills, picnic tables, swimming and fishing. Charcoal in provided grills; mountain-forest fire-season restrictions apply - confirm current rules.

DogsLeash Dogs are not allowed on the beach, at events or in any of the gated areas, except for service animals with proper registration and training. A gated dog park is available for large and smaller dogs and leashed dogs are welcome on the trails.
